gpt4 book ai didi

asp.net - 如何确定 asp.net url 是否为 "rewritten"?

转载 作者:塔克拉玛干 更新时间:2023-11-03 02:28:57 25 4
gpt4 key购买 nike

我正在使用 http://urlrewriter.net/在我的网站上重写网址。例如,我正在重写:

http://www.example.com/schedule.aspx?state=ca

http://www.example.com/california.aspx

我正在尝试(出于 SEO 目的)动态添加元标记:

<meta name="robots" content="noindex,follow" />

到尚未重写的页面。这是因为我希望两个 URL 都能工作,但只有重写的 URL 才能被搜索引擎索引。

如何确定请求的页面版本?

编辑

下面的答案建议使用 301 重定向而不是使用元标记。也许我会这样做,但我仍然想知道潜在问题的答案...我如何知道页面是否已被重写?

最佳答案

就个人而言,我会 301 从未重写的页面重定向到重写的页面,并且只使用页面的单个副本。这对用户来说更容易,并且从 SEO 的角度来看,您拥有 1 个内容副本。

关于asp.net - 如何确定 asp.net url 是否为 "rewritten"?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/259147/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com